Common Caller Types And Red Flags

Telemarketers call to sell products or services. Debt collectors call to collect money. Scammers call to get payment or personal data. Impersonators call to pretend they represent government agencies or banks. Delivery services call to confirm an address. Each type uses a different approach. Red flags include urgent demands, threats, requests for payment with gift cards or wire transfer, and requests for passwords or codes. Repeated calls from 8187867376 within a short time can signal automated dialing. Calls that start with silence, a pause, or a recorded message can signal robocalls. The reader should watch for these signs and avoid acting on pressure.

Reverse Lookup And Online Research Methods

The reader can perform a reverse lookup on 8187867376 using search engines. They can search the number in quotes to find forum posts, complaint sites, or business listings. They can check caller-name services that list spam reports. They can use social media to see if others mention 8187867376. They can use free reverse-phone sites and paid services for deeper data. They should compare multiple sources. A single positive listing does not prove legitimacy. A string of complaints about 8187867376 suggests risk.

Steps To Confirm A Legitimate Caller (Phone, Email, Documents)

The reader should use direct checks to confirm identity. They should call back on a verified number from an official website or document. They should avoid calling back 8187867376 if the caller pressured them. They should ask for an email address and verify that the address matches an official domain. They should request written documents and check letterhead and contact details. They should verify account details through official apps or websites. If the caller claims a billing issue, they should log into their account directly rather than following a link sent by the caller. Safe Responses And Scripts To Use On Calls

The reader can use short scripts to handle 8187867376 safely. They can say, “I do not give information on calls. Please send details by email.” They can say, “I will call your official number back.” They can refuse to provide codes or payment methods. They can hang up on threats or demand for immediate action. They can ask for the caller’s name, company, and a callback number and then verify those details independently. A calm, short reply reduces pressure and reveals scam behavior.
